AEW has announced its latest tournament to begin on November 22nd.
Titled “AEW Continental Classic” the tournament will follow a round robin format similar to that of the G1 in New Japan. 12 wrestlers have entered the tournament and will be divided into 2 leagues.
The entrants and who is in each league is as follows:
Gold League:
- Jon Moxley
- Swerve Strickland
- Mark Briscoe
- Rush
- Jay Lethal
- Jay White
Blue League:
- Bryan Danielson
- Andrade
- Brody King
- Claudio Castagnoli
- Eddie Kingston
- Daniel Garcia
AEW Continental Classic Points System
Much like football tournaments, there will be a time limit and points allocated depending on the result. Wrestlers will square off in singles matches with a 20 minute time limit. Winners will receive 3 points and draws will see each wrestler gain 1 point, with no points for losses. No wrestlers or managers are permitted at ringside for the matches.
Whoever is the winner of their respective league will face the other league winner at Worlds End on December 30th. The winner of the tournament will receive 3 championships; AEW Triple Crown Championship, NJPW Strong Championship and the ROH World Championship. Eddie Kingston currently holds the NJPW and ROH titles and will defend them in every match.
